LOAR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

229 of the 7,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Loar Holdings (LOAR)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$6.63B — down 6.5% from $7.09B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 58 funds closed out of LOAR and 35 opened new positions — a net loss of 23 holders — while 67 trimmed existing stakes and 98 added.

The largest buyer was Capital International Investors, adding an estimated $302M. The largest seller was Marshall Wace, cutting an estimated $83.8M.
